Hey! I really like how you shoot your photos, but what kind of device do you use for your photography? Iām trying to pursue photography myself but I donāt know what gear to start with :-)
I started out with a Canon 600D which I borrowed from school, I later bought a Nikon D7200 which is what a lot of my photos on here are. I now own an A7III which I've primarily just used for professional work and haven't posted much with it due to losing motivation with social media. Honestly these days phones are good enough that you're likely getting a far better deal buying a high end phone than an expensive camera because they are seriously expensive. Plus on top you actually get a phone alongside other features. Personally anything midrange camera wise these days is a waste of money when phones are as good as they are.
